A father accused of killing his three young sons in a house fire faces sentencing in Lafayette County.
Thirty-three-year-old Armin Wand faces life in prison when he sentenced Wednesday.
Authorities say he set his house on fire in September in hopes of killing his family and collecting insurance money. Seven-year-old Allen, 5-year-old Jeffrey and 3-year-old Joseph died in the fire. Sharon Wand and the couple’s 2-year-old daughter escaped the fire. The mother later suffered a miscarriage.
Wand pleaded guilty to four counts of first-degree intentional homicide, one felony murder through arson of a building and one count of arson of a building. Prosecutors dropped two counts of attempted first-degree intentional homicide.
